Always be certain that your towing vehicle is correctly equipped for the load. Use safety chains and check the brake lights, flip alerts, and tires of each autos. It's important to practice cautious driving, keep a secure distance, and scale back velocity to forestall accidents.


How do I determine the correct towing capacity for my vehicle?

Check the owner's handbook or the manufacturer's specs to establish the maximum towing capacity. It's crucial to contemplate both curb weight and Gross Vehicle Weight Rating (GVWR) to make certain you don’t exceed limits, which may lead to unsafe driving circumstances.


What type of hitch do I want for towing?


Selecting the proper hitch depends on the burden of the trailer and the sort of towing car. Class III or IV hitches are generally used for smaller to medium trailers, whereas Class V hitches are suitable for heavier masses. Always verify compatibility along with your car.


How should I distribute weight within the trailer?

What ought to I do earlier than setting off on a towing trip?


Conduct a pre-tow checklist that features inspecting brakes, lights, and tires. Ensure that every one connections are secure, load is balanced, and essential equipment like spare tires and instruments are onboard. Planning your route with consideration for driving situations is also essential.

What are the authorized necessities for towing?

Legal requirements can differ by state or region. Always check local laws concerning towing capacity, hitch specifications, and any essential permits or licenses. It may also be required to have particular equipment, like safety chains or brake controllers.


How do I deal with swaying whereas towing?

If your trailer begins to sway, ease off the accelerator and keep away from sudden steering actions. Investing in a weight-distributing hitch may help prevent swaying. In extreme instances, pull over safely till the scenario stabilizes.
